Warning Signs You Need Residential Water Extraction, Don’t Ignore Them!

Water damage can be a sneaky thing, it can hide in plain sight, leaving you unaware of the problem until it’s too late. That’s why it’s essential to know the warning signs of water damage. Here are a few to watch out for: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Musty smells are a dead giveaway that something’s amiss. If you notice a persistent, unpleasant odor in your home, it’s time to call in the professionals. Don’t ignore it, this could be a sign of mold growth, and you want to address it ASAP.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ring is a clear sign that water has been present for too long. Don’t wait until it’s too late, get this fixed before it causes more damage.

Water Stains on Your Ceiling

Water stains on your ceiling are a sure sign that there’s a problem above. This could be a leaky roof or a burst pipe, whatever it is, you want to address it fast to prevent further damage.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per is a clear sign that water has been present for too long. Don’t put off dealing with this, fix it now to prevent more costly repairs down the line.

Unusual Sounds Coming from Your Walls

Unusual sounds coming from your walls could show a hidden issue. Don’t ignore it, this could be a sign of water damage, and you want to address it ASAP.

Residential Water Extraction Cost in Maysville, GA

The cost of Residential Water Ext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Maysville, GA. That’s why we always provide free on-site assessments to give you a more accurate estimate. Here’s a rough idea of what you might expect to pay: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Containment $500-$2,500 The size of the affected area, materials needed for containment.
Moisture Detection $200-$1,000 The type of equipment needed, time spent detecting moisture levels.
Drying $1,000-$5,000 The size of the affected area, the number of fans and dehumidifiers needed.

Keep in mind that these are just estimates, the final price will depend on the specifics of your situation. We’ll provide you with a more accurate estimate after our on-site assessment.
